Depends where you draw to be honest and how many are on the lake. If there are a lot on there, you will need to catch right across in my opinion as the pressure of a lot of anglers will push them away from the near bank
If you have an island bare bank to fish against, I would look to start against this fishing tight across with pellet over micros. Only kinder a few micros in at a time. I would also feed a line short (top 3) and a left and right margin tight into cover if you have any and leave these for as long as poss. You might have to do a bit of gardening to start with so your margins are clear.
Worm and caster works as well, I don’t use it as it’s to expensive down here but anglers like Pete Caton and Stuart Palsar do very well fishing it there
